Islanding: what is it and how to protect from it?

Problems Caused by IslandingActive Islanding DetectionPassive Islanding DetectionIslanding causes many problems, some of which are listed below: 1. Safety Concern:Safety is the main concern, as the grid may still be powered in the event of a power outage due to electricity supplied by distributed generators, as explained earlier.
